WELDING TORCH MAINTENANCE

Always switch off the unit before any maintenance operation

5.2

Replacement of the welding torch

The units with S mark, designed to operate in highly hazardous ambient are equipped with a protection device which
requires the use of a tool to assemble and disassemble the welding torch.
Unscrew the screws that fasten the protection device to the unit, unscrew the ring nut of the central adapter, remove
the protection device.
Replace the welding torch and follow the previous instructions in reverse direction.
Note
• Do not dent the contact tip, do not bend the welding torch fitting pins.
5.3

Replacing the welding torch body

THIS SECTION IS RESERVED TO SKILLED PERSONNEL ONLY.
5.3.1

Replacing the welding torch body /cable (only for CP70C MAR)

Unscrew the 6 screws V Fig.3 and remove the LH grip.
With reference to Fig.4, lift the welding torch body T with cable and disconnect connector A (push-button) and
connector B (pilot arc) making sure that the push-button components (see Fig. 5) remain in the original position.
Remove heat-shrinking hose C and unscrew nut D (wrench #13) by keeping fitting E (wrench #11) fastened.
Replace the welding torch body/cable.
Screw in fittings D and E according to the arrow direction - Fig. 6.
Tighten fittings, introduce the heat-shrinking hose C and use a small heat source to warm it up.
Connect connector B, introduce the welding torch body into the grip seat and then connect connector A by
introducing it inside the grip as shown in figure 4.
Reposition LH grip making sure not to flatten any wire between the grip rims.
Screw in the 6 screws V again.
Making reference to Fig. 2 , parts subject to wear are as follows: electrode A, swirl ring B,
nozzle C and nozzle protection E. These should be replaced after unscrewing the nozzle
holder D.
WARNING:
Electrode A must be replaced when it shows an approx 1.2 mm deep crater at the centre.
Nozzle C is to be replaced when its central hole is damaged or enlarged as compared
to a new one. Delayed replacements of electrode and nozzle cause overheating , which
can reduce swirl ring B life. After these replacements, check that the nozzle holder D is
accurately tightened.
WARNING: screw the nozzle holder D onto the welding torch body only when electrode
A, swirl ring B and nozzle C are assembled. If these elements are not assembled the
equipment operation is jeopardized as well as the operator's safety.
